As winter is drawing in on us thick and fast I have been thinking about a beautiful winter getaway I took last year with good friends. Five of us drove down to Kookawood house about 15 mins drive out of Lithgow NSW. The house was this amazing A frame cabin that was beautifully decorated with old world charm. The owner had scrounged around markets and auctions to find cute pieces to decorate the house. The overall feel was rustic but in no way was it old and uncomfortable. The stove was state of the art, the floors in the bathroom were heated for your comfort, the sheets were crisp white linen- overall you felt that you were in the heart of the country with all the warmth and comfort of staying at an old friends home and best of all there was a great big fire that when blazing heated the whole house to perfection!

The entrance to Kookawood... how gorgeous is the stone work? They have beautifully created a resilient garden around the house that survives the harsh winter and still shows colour and vibrancy.



There are beautiful views from all around the house and you can enjoy them sitting on the love seat or rocking chair provided on any side of the huge surrounding veranda...



Great for lunch outdoors...





I love these little details in the garden! Throughout she has used gently rusting farm equipment that contrasts against the greenery...



The interior is beautifully decorated with antiques and nic nacs. The kitchen uses old fashioned design with modern technology in the state of the art stove. I however love the kitchen cabinets made up of three old kitchen dressers, how good does it look? Plus there are laying hens just out the back and we could go and get our own fresh eggs each morning for breakfast, for lunch and dinner we went to the herb garden and picked fresh herbs... this place is designed as a cooks dream getaway!









The bathroom, with amazing claw bath tub and remember even in winter it is toasty warm from the under floor heating...



The master bedroom with an amazing view of the valley below!



There are two main bedrooms in the main house however if you have a couple of extra guests you can also rent the cabin attached... very sweet for a couple of lovers...
